Cricket India's national team hunting for title sponsor due to approaching betting ban threat
The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) has initiated a bidding process for the Lead Sponsor Rights for the Indian National cricket team. This move comes after Dream11, the current title sponsor, withdrew from the ongoing bidding process, and the BCCI is preparing to call fresh tenders for a new lead sponsor.
The bidding process, which involves an Invitation for Expression of Interest for National Team Lead Sponsor Rights (IEOI), is open from September 2, 2025, to September 12, 2025. Interested bidders need to pay a non-refundable fee of INR 5,00,000 or approximately $5,700 to show interest via IEOI.
However, not all companies are eligible to participate in the bidding process. The rules prohibit bidders and their group companies from being engaged in online money gaming, betting, or gambling services in India or anywhere in the world. This ban also applies to crypto companies, tobacco companies, and alcohol producers.
Moreover, other companies likely to offend public morals, such as pornography, are also banned from participating. Bidders are also restricted from having any investment or ownership interest in any Person engaged in betting or gambling services in India.
The ban on bidders engaged in any activities/business that is prohibited under the Promotion and Regulation of Online Gaming Act, 2025, is not permitted to submit a bid. This Act, which has been approved by both parliamentary houses in India, will result in a complete ban on online gambling in India if signed by the country's president.
The ban on online gambling has already resulted in job cuts with hundreds of people being laid off over the last months. Some real money gaming operators are considering entering new jurisdictions, while others have focused on diversifying their offering and engaging in new business ventures.
The bidding deadline for submission of bid documents is set for September 16, 2025. It remains to be seen who will emerge as the new title sponsor for the Indian National cricket team.
